Alex Smith, Shane Battier, and Ravi Gupta are coming together to cut across the worlds of sports and business and dissect the subtle art of making others better. Glue Guys explores the qualities that make individuals become better leaders, teammates, and humans alongside a trio with those same ambitions. Frequently Asked Questions About Glue Guys

What is Glue Guys about and what kind of topics does it cover?

Exploring the intersection of sports and business, a trio of hosts engage in insightful discussions that reflect on their personal and professional experiences. The content focuses on vital themes such as leadership, teamwork, and personal development, drawn from the hosts' backgrounds as elite athletes and entrepreneurs. Each episode is rich with anecdotes that not only provide life lessons applicable to both the sports world and corporate environments but also address the complexities of personal and professional growth. Unique in its blend of humor, relatability, and wisdom, the series aims to help listeners become better leaders and teammates while navigating their own paths to success.
